AchieveMents: FES works towards the ecological restoration and conservation of land and water resources in the uplands and other eco-fragile, degraded and marginalized zones of the country and to set in place the processes of coordinated human effort and governance. Till September 2020, directly through its field teams and in partnership with State governments and NGOs, FES has brought 8.9 million acres of Commons under improved tenure and local governance, impacting lives of 16.3 million individuals.
